A McPherson strut independent type suspension has been adopted
as the front suspension. This suspension is basically the same as that of the current LANCER
except for the followings:
- The wheel centre is moved forwards and downwards for use with a large size
tyre. The suspension is arranged so that optimum toe and camber can be obtained at this wheel
position.
- Longer lower arms allow the wheel tread to be extended by 25 mm, improving stability
and driveability.
- An increased caster angle improves straight ahead driving ability.
- A reinforcement has been added in the crossmember to enhance the crossmember-to-suspension
joint and improve steering ability.
- Friction loss has been reduced by covering the stabilizer bar bushing contact surface
with a Teflon™
coated cloth, and more rigid bushings enhance rolling rigidity.
- The stabilizer link arrangement has been tuned, and the stabilizer efficiency has
been enhanced, which improves rolling rigidity and vehicle stability.
- Except for 2000-SOHC, a stabilizer link is connected to the lower arm with a ball
joint. This reduces initial rolling during cornering and improves driving comfort.
- The damping force of the strut assembly and the coil spring constant are optimised
to improve steering ability and riding comfort.
- The strut housing plate is thicker to improve strength and rigidity.
- The strut insulator is of an outer cylinder press-in type, which reduces friction
noise and avoids water entry from the lower part of the strut insulator to the engine compartment.
- For 2000-DOHC, the crossmember bar is installed to improve the lateral rigidity
of the suspension, resulting in the better marginal performance and driving stability.
- Except for 2000-SOHC, the stiffener plate has been added on the strut installation
side to enhance rigidity of the installation side, causing steering ability to improve.
